Paula Kersch is an herbalist, educator, and guide rooted in bioregional plant medicine, nervous system support, and intentional healing practices. As the founder of Botanically Curious in Portland, Maine, her work focuses on helping people reconnect with themselves through herbalism, ritual, community, and grounded self-inquiry.
Her background includes herbalism, ACEs-informed education, active listening practices, and trauma-aware support techniques that center safety, autonomy, and emotional presence. Paula’s approach blends practical plant knowledge with a deep respect for personal pacing, and the realities of being human through periods of grief, burnout, identity shifts, and rebuilding.
Alongside herbal education, Paula offers sacred 1:1 guided mushroom support rooted and post-journey integration. Her work is not centered around escapism or “quick fixes,” but around creating supportive space for reflection, clarity, emotional processing, and reconnection to self.
